Where Is The Documentation for the SYN_NOINI Environment Variable?

Can we please be pointed to the documentation for SYN_NOINI?

Steve Ives
Short answer, no, because there is none! :) As I am sure is the case with your own, and everyone else's applications, it is sometimes necessary to have features that are "undocumented" or "internal use only", and this one one of ours.

While I have no doubt that everyone can easily figure out what this option does, I strongly discourage anyone from using it. Synergy on Windows is designed to work specifically in the environment established by the synergy.ini and synuser.ini files, and if that environment is not present then you are in an unsupported configuration.

Ace Olszowka
This "unsupported configuration" apparently is set when being launched from within Visual Studio's Debugger.

The assumption is that this is changing the behavior of synergy.ini in some way, the application being debugged assumes that modifications have been made to the synergy.ini to allow the Window Scripting Library to work. It is believed that this is the root cause for the difficulty in debugging this application, but the reasons are unclear.

Steve Ives
This behavior is by design. If you are having issues debugging a program then you should log a support call.

